Transaction 89a41cc2d8a8391fa96cc1e2883f999be0edd8424fe868a74f057e6b5f5dd35d
1 Input
1 Output
-
89a41cc2d8a8391fa96cc1e2883f999be0edd8424fe868a74f057e6b5f5dd35d:0
- value
- 886386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f4cd0055bbe0fbe92d5228f52eab727b0aeb77e OP_EQUAL
- address
- 3K8X1DRt44ngptthCyjr4iWkLiZsXye2hq